Software Engineer

San Diego, CA
United States

Evoke Technologies

201 to 500 employees

Evoke Technologies is an innovative Information technology services firm offering value driven software solutions that help businesses save significant costs and improve their business systems. We are a certified SEI-CMMI Level 3, ISO 27001 and ISO 9001 compliant IT enterprise, which focuses on building long term relationships with our clients. We are actively helping global corporations with our IT solutions, which allows them to innovate and gain competitive advantage in the rapidly evolving marketplace. Evoke Technologies is known for delivering business value and helping its clients to transform their businesses.

We have been offering value-driven IT services to reputed businesses for the last 10 years. We focus on building long-term relationships with our clients and developing technical solutions that are tailored to meet their unique business needs. We have gained strong expertise by assisting our clients across various industry verticals.

Vision: To be a customer centric organization that simplifies solutions for everyday business challenges.

Mission: To provide unsurpassed service to our clients by extending competent, custom-fit and cost-effective software solutions, while ensuring prompt, proactive and personalized services.

Values: We have built a culture and a set of values that expresses our thoughts and guide us in all our activities, our values set us apart.

Company Info

Job description

Responsibilities: 
Candidate will be responsible for contributing to system design, software implementation based on designs, 
documentation and maintenance of embedded systems. 
This individual should have a C/C++ background, experience in working with Linux based systems 
along with experience in scripting. 
A general familiarity with integrating SDKs from 3rd party vendors and open source software is necessary, 
and the candidate must be willing to take on any challenge. 

Qualifications: 
A BS degree in Computer Science, Electrical Engineering, Computer Engineering. 
• Applicant should have the ability to take on software implementation responsibilities using C/C++. 
• The ideal candidate must know how to read schematics and use lab equipment. 
• Two years working with Linux based systems and familiarity with drivers as well as user-space. 
• Experience with GNU toolchains, Makefile, POSIX, OS concepts. 
• Applicant should have the skill to self-manage with good independence and results oriented. 
• Good oral and written communication skills. 

Additional desirable: 
• SCM using GIT, Masters degree, Java, Javascript, Project Management experience, I2C, SPI, HDMI, Networking.

Company Description

Evoke Technologies is an innovative information technology services firm offering world-class software solutions. We are a client-centric and relationship-based company with a focus to provide cost effective software development and support solutions. We are SEI-CMMI Level 3 appraised, ISO 27001 and 9001 compliant IT enterprise that focuses on quality and delivering business value.

Work location: San Diego, CA

Apply for this job

Similar jobs